When becoming a tenant, it's essential to understand both your rights as a tenant and your duties. Tenants have legal protections in place to ensure their well-being and fair treatment. These include things like the right to livable housing, security from harassment, and forethought before eviction.
Conversely, tenants also have duties towards their landlords and the property they inhabit. This can involve making timely rent payments, maintaining a hygienic living space, and respecting neighbors.
- Understanding your rights and responsibilities is crucial for a positive tenant-landlord relationship. It fosters mutual respect, clear communication, and a smoother renting experience.

Opting the Right Hotel Room Class
Navigating the myriad of hotel room types and amenities can be a daunting task. First, it's crucial to establish your preferences. Consider factors like the extent of your stay, whether you're traveling solo or with a party, and your spending limit.
Once you have a clear understanding of your preferences, you can start to explore the various room possibilities. Standard rooms offer a essential accommodation, while suites provide extra space and amenities such as separate living areas.
Think about rooms with perspectives of the city or ocean for a more significant experience.
Don't forget to observe to amenities like free Wi-Fi, breakfast options, and on-site restaurants. Ultimately, the best hotel room for you will read more depend on your personal needs.
